I got the sourcecode (GPL) from the engine and built it. it works with online servers (status from Juny 12).
In the mailinglist I described why I commited the package to packman. If the are no objections I could copy it to openSUSE games and remove it from Packman.

But the game files are proprietary and must be extracted from the zip file you get from the project page.
Someone could help to improve the install message in the rpm post install section that users can see the message easier.
For now I only print an echo on the terminal output.
